Size:4 Pack Chef's Truffle Oil Set (Super Concentrated) What is Super Concentrated Truffle Oil? Our range of truffle oils are all made in the United Kingdom. We use the finest truffles and an extra virgin olive oil base. Our range of double concentrated oils are designed for use in professional kitchens. As they are twice the strength of our regular single concentrated oil, it is important that it is used sparingly. How should I use it? Truffle oil is generally used as a finishing oil to dress dishes before serving. Traditionally drizzled on pasta, pizza and risotto, try using this oil in a marinade for meat, or your next burger recipe. Pairs well with red meat, cheese and eggs. Suitability Gluten Free – No Dairy – No Nuts/Seeds – Suitable for Vegans & Vegetarians – Kosher Recipe Suggestions Black Truffle Risotto This recipe has a real wow factor. The Black Truffle matches superbly with the wild mushrooms. A simple but elegant dish with wonderful flavours. Sufficient quantity to make a starter for 4 persons. Preparation time: 60 minutes Cooking time: 20 minutes Ingredients 180 grams Carnaroli or Arborio rice 250 grams mixed Wild Mushrooms, sliced into large pieces 1 litre of Vegetable stock 1 small onion, chopped very fine 1 tbsp Extra Virgin Olive Oil 250ml (1 cup) dry white wine 40 g Black Truffle butter, diced 40 g finely grated Parmesan or Grana Padano 1 tbsp TruffleHunter Black Truffle Oil Salt to taste

Try diluting 1:1 if too strong for your taste!
After a trip to Tuscany, my husband and I learned to enjoy the flavor of truffle. After finishing the truffle oil we brought from Italy, we were looking for the product here in the US. We came up with this set and decided to buy it based on the great reviews. However, once we tried both of them, we thought the flavor was too strong and different than the one we had from Italy. After contacting customer service (they were excellent and responded promptly and we were very impressed), they suggested we dilute their product with a good quality extra virgin olive oil. Based on their suggestion, we did a 1:1 ratio and the difference was amazing. It is now very similar to the ones we had back in Italy. So if you don't like this product at first, or think it is too strong for your taste, try diluting it. you might be surprised! Diluting it will also make our set last longer, giving us a even better value for the set.

I had another brand of black truffle oil I was really happy with (Leroux) but was curious about white truffle oil so this time I just decided to order this two pack to try both. In this set they contain both Olive oil that has been flavored with truffles (presumably by steeping) as well as extra flavoring added. There is such thing as too much of a good thing. The flavor is overpowering and almost chemical. No bueno. I tried reducing the amount that I put on the cauliflower rice to balance out the flavor but it just never tasted right.
